DE353291C - Connection sleeve for tensioned electrical cables - Google Patents

Connection sleeve for tensioned electrical cables

With this design . the bending moment is caused by the cable pull (see the dotted straight line in Fig. 1) avoided. Those arising in the planes perpendicular to the direction of the tensioned line Stresses generate frictional forces between the structural parts to be connected and clamped Effect come and therefore partly the counter-forces particularly resisting the cable pull create, sometimes become the cause of the smallest electrical resistance. The less resistant to the kinking bend and the thicker the joint Ends, the more advantageous the new connector will be. The ends can be single or multi-shell Sleeve through suitable impressions or through inserted clamping Machine elements of any number and arrangement, e.g. B. rivets and screws (cf. Fig. 3). Audi · with this type of mounting, the curved Basic shape avoided the destructive bending moment with certainty, and it is also at stronger soaps not necessary to maintain the level of security all over the line ahlag, the sleeve is disproportionately long. and difficult to make, so the crush the pressures this at straighter Sleeve occurring moment due to the extension of the lever arm become small.
